Rexel is a world leader within the electrical distribution market. We operate in 38 countries, conduct business through a network of 2,300 branches, and rely on the support of 30,000 employees internationally to provide electrical solutions and equipment within the industrial, residential, and commercial sectors. Throughout the world, Rexel is accelerating electrical advances in close collaboration with its customers and partners.
Within Canada, our operating banners of Nedco, Westburne & Rexel Atlantic allow us to serve our customers through a network of 200 + branches across the country ensuring that local service, inventory availability, and knowledgeable support are close by.
